description
Barnsley Council commissions a range of services to support individuals to 'become free of dependence' and in doing so reduce the harm which alcohol and other drugs cause for individuals, families and their communities. In addition services are commissioned to reduce the harm and impact from drug and alcohol use. The current service is integrated - offering services for both drug and alcohol users delivered by a range of providers. A strategic review of current provision has confirmed integrating drug and alcohol services has been an effective way to deliver services. Having embedded this approach Barnsley Council are a seeking to extend the integration, by commissioning one provider to deliver an integrated substance misuse harm reduction, treatment and recovery system as one service for adults and families. Services aimed directly at Children and Young people are not included in this procurement. There has been a sustained significant improvement in the 'successful outcomes' for service users from the Substance misuse commissioned services resulting in Barnsley achieving above the national average and ranking second in Yorkshire and Humberside. Barnsley are seeking a provider that can continue to build on this success. The aim of the integrated alcohol and drug service is to enable individuals to become 'free from their dependence'; and in doing so, reduce the harm which alcohol and other drugs cause for individuals, families and their communities. This is something we know is the desire of the vast majority of people entering drug and alcohol treatment. Supporting people to live a drug and alcohol free life is at the heart of our recovery ambition. The aims of the service are to, Reduce/stop the use of illicit or non-prescribed drugs of those individuals accessing treatment for drug and/or alcohol misuse Enable the successful completion of those individuals accessing treatment Reduce offending behaviour linked to substance misuse. Improve the mental and physical health and wellbeing of those individuals accessing treatment for drug and/or alcohol misuse Improve opportunities to build recovery capital and to access other community and universal services Improve community safety Improve opportunities and access to sustained employment Identify and coordinate any safeguarding issues (children or adults) as appropriate Improve relationships with family members, partners and friends and, Improve the capacity to be an effective and caring parent.
